To cash out your bonus winnings, you must first meet the wagering requirement, which is also known as the playthrough requirement. This means that you must place bets equal to or greater than a certain multiple of the bonus amount and sometimes the deposit amount. Let's say you get a 100 £ bonus. If the wagering requirement is 35x, you need to make 3500 £ in qualifying bets. If wagering is required for both the deposit and the bonus, then a 100 £ deposit plus a 100 £ bonus would need 7000 £ in qualifying bets. How much each bet counts toward that goal is shown by game weighting (game contribution). You can bet 100 £ and get 100 £ back. This is called a 100% contribution. This makes progress much slower because if a game counts for 20%, the same $100 bet only counts as $20. Slots usually contribute more than table games, so it's easiest to meet deadlines if you stick to games that contribute more.
For wagering and meeting any other requirements, deadlines are the times by which they must be completed. If the deadline is seven days, you have to finish the betting within seven days of the promotion starting. If the time limit is up, any bonus value or winnings that are still there may be taken away, even if your balance is still positive.

There are two parts to processing time: the time it takes for the casino to handle the transaction and the time it takes for your payment provider to credit your account. When OlyBet handles your account internally, they may do security checks, make sure that the withdrawal method you choose is valid, and make sure that all the conditions related to your account activity are met.
Processing times: Processing inside the company usually begins when you ask for a withdrawal, and it can take anywhere from a few hours to 48 hours, depending on the status of your verification, the method of payment, and the amount of work that needs to be done. This timeframe can be pushed back by extra checks, especially if your payment information changes or if you ask for a bigger amount, like 2,000 £. It depends on the method that the provider uses to process the request after it has been approved. Most of the time, e-wallets and other instant services work faster than bank transfers. You should make sure that no more paperwork is needed and that your payment method can handle incoming transfers in your UK if you are waiting for a payout for longer than expected.
How fast you can expect to get your money back depending on the method you choose (after approval)
| Method | Estimated provider time |
|---|---|
| E-wallets and instant payment services | Minutes to 24 hours |
| Card payouts (where supported) | 1 to 5 business days |
| Bank transfer | 2 to 7 business days |
Please note that these times are only estimates and may change depending on your bank, other institutions involved, weekends, and local holidays. Cancellations and changes: You can usually cancel a withdrawal request while it is still "pending." Usually, it can't be changed after it has been approved and sent to the provider. It's important to check your information carefully before submitting a new withdrawal request if you find a mistake.
Return-to-source principle: To make sure you're following the rules, payouts may be sent back to the way you made the initial deposit, up to the amount you put in. Any remaining balance can be paid using a different method that OlyBet approves, which may need extra verification.
Fees: Withdrawals from OlyBet may not cost anything, but payment providers or banks may charge fees. According to its rates and the type of transfer, a bank might take a handling fee out of a 500 £ transfer.
Transaction monitoring: If OlyBet notices strange behavior, it can hold off on a withdrawal until more checks can be done. This happens most often when there are multiple accounts, odd betting patterns, or multiple attempts to withdraw money to different payment methods.
